01 Step

Recipe View 5 mins In a large bowl, whisk together the pineapple juice, soy sauce, ground ginger, garlic powder, and white pepper until well combined. Reserve approximately 1/4 cup of the marinade in a separate container for serving. (5 minutes)

02 Step

Recipe View 24 hrs Place the chicken breasts in the remaining marinade, ensuring they are fully submerged. If needed, add a small amount of water to cover the chicken completely. Cover the bowl tightly and refrigerate for a minimum of 24 hours to allow the flavors to fully penetrate. (24 hours)

03 Step

Recipe View 10 mins Preheat an outdoor grill to medium-high heat (about 375-450°F or 190-230°C). Ensure the grill grates are clean and lightly oiled to prevent sticking. (10 minutes)

04 Step

Recipe View 12 mins Carefully place the marinated chicken breasts on the preheated grill. Grill for approximately 5 to 7 minutes per side, depending on the thickness of the chicken. The chicken is done when the internal temperature reaches 165°F (74°C) and the juices run clear when pierced with a fork. (10-14 minutes)

05 Step

Recipe View 5 mins Remove the grilled chicken from the grill and let it rest for a few minutes before serving. This allows the juices to redistribute, resulting in a more tender and flavorful chicken. Drizzle with the reserved marinade. (5 minutes)

For an extra layer of flavor, consider adding a tablespoon of honey or brown sugar to the marinade.
If you don't have an outdoor grill, you can bake the chicken in a preheated oven at 375°F (190°C) for 20-25 minutes, or until cooked through.
Serve the Teriyaki Chicken with steamed rice and your favorite grilled vegetables for a complete and satisfying meal.
